In the event that a wheel speed sensor fails, the ABS, traction control system (TCS) and manufacturer specific stability control system lights will illuminate, informing the driver that the systems are disabled. The vehicle will be more prone to tire slip, and normal driving patterns may need to be adjusted to correct for the loss of computer control. On older vehicle's, the speedometer can be affected, causing illumination of the check engine light as well.
To effectively diagnose the cruise control issue in your 2022 Mercedes-Benz GLE350, begin with a systematic approach that prioritizes simpler checks before delving into more complex diagnostics. Start by examining the cruise control fuse, as a blown fuse can easily disrupt functionality. Next, inspect the cruise control buttons on your steering wheel to ensure they are responsive and not stuck, as this can also lead to operational problems. Utilizing an OBD-II scanner is a crucial step; it allows you to identify any error codes that may indicate specific issues within the cruise control system. Following this, check the speed sensors, which are vital for the system's performance, ensuring they are functioning correctly. Additionally, inspect the wiring connections associated with the cruise control system for any signs of damage or loose connections that could hinder operation. If these preliminary checks do not resolve the issue, testing the cruise control module itself is essential, as a malfunction here can be the root cause of the problem. Should you find that these steps do not lead to a solution, it may be time to consult a professional mechanic or an authorized Mercedes-Benz service center for a more thorough diagnosis. By following this structured approach, you can efficiently identify and address the cruise control issue in your vehicle.
When troubleshooting the cruise control system in a 2022 Mercedes-Benz GLE350, it's essential to understand the common problems that may lead to its failure. One of the primary culprits is a faulty speed sensor, which can disrupt the system's ability to accurately gauge the vehicle's speed, preventing it from engaging or maintaining the desired speed. Additionally, issues with the brake light switch can pose significant problems; since the cruise control is designed to disengage when the brake pedal is pressed, a malfunctioning switch may fail to signal this action, causing the system to stop working unexpectedly. Another potential issue is a malfunctioning throttle actuator, which is responsible for controlling the engine's throttle opening. If this component is not functioning correctly, it can hinder the cruise control's ability to maintain a constant speed. Furthermore, a defective cruise control module can also be a significant factor, as it may fail to communicate effectively with other vehicle systems, leading to operational issues. Lastly, electrical problems such as wiring faults or blown fuses can disrupt the cruise control system, making it crucial to inspect all electrical components for any signs of damage. By systematically addressing these common issues, you can effectively diagnose and potentially repair the cruise control system in your GLE350.
